Answer:


\left[\begin{array}{ccc}15&14\\-1&9\end{array}\right]

Explanation:

To perform this product, you need to orderly multiply the elements of a row of the first matrix times the elements of a column in the second matrix, and add the individual products.

The rows and columns that need to be multiplied to populate the for elements of the resulting matrix are highlighted in different colors in the attached image.

Here I give you the product and addition results for each element:

For the element in red: 1*2 + 3*3 +1*4 =2+9+4=15

For the element in green: 1*(-2)+3*5+1*1=-2+15+1 = 14

For the element in blue: (-2)*2+1*3+0*4=-4+3+0 = -1

For the element in brown: (-2)*(-2)+1*5+0*1= 4+5+0= 9
